User Interface and Display
The 0.96-inch color TFT screen is crisp and easy to read. The simple UI displays wattage, coil resistance, battery level, puff counter, and even a mode indicator.
Navigation is intuitive. With the classic three-button layout—fire button, up and down arrows—it’s beginner-friendly while still offering depth for advanced users. Modes are easy to access without endless menu scrolling.
Power and Battery Life
The Z80 is powered by a single 18650 battery (not included), offering up to 80W of output. This is where it shines in versatility. It suits a wide range of coils and tanks, thanks to its adjustable power range.
Innokin introduces “FO” mode—short for Fourth Output—which is designed to extend coil life and flavor delivery. When tested with the included Zenith II tank, flavor intensity remained consistent even after a week of use.
Battery life is more than decent. With moderate use, one 18650 cell lasted almost an entire day. Charging is handled via a USB-C port, speeding things up when you’re low.
Flavor and Performance with Zenith II Tank
The kit typically includes the Zenith II tank, a known performer in the MTL category. With a capacity of 5.5ml and top-fill design, it’s built for ease and endurance.
Using the 0.8Ω and 0.3Ω Z-coils, both flavor and cloud production are impressive. The draw is smooth, with airflow fully adjustable from tight MTL to loose DTL.
Flavor reproduction is a standout feature. Tobacco, dessert, and fruit e-liquids all taste full-bodied and clean. Thanks to the Z80’s precise power control, you can fine-tune your vaping experience with ease.
Innokin’s “FØ Mode”: Gimmick or Game-Changer?
The most talked-about feature in this Innokin Coolfire Z80 review is the FØ mode. It uses alternating current (AC) instead of the typical DC to power the coil. The goal? Improve coil longevity and flavor saturation.
In practice, the difference is subtle but noticeable. With FØ mode on, e-liquids seem smoother and warmer. It’s especially beneficial for complex flavor profiles like custards or layered fruits. Coil lifespan appears slightly extended—about 10–15% more usage before flavor fades.
While not revolutionary, it’s a thoughtful innovation that shows Innokin is trying to push boundaries rather than follow trends.

FAQs
Is the Innokin Coolfire Z80 good for beginners?
Yes, it’s very beginner-friendly thanks to its intuitive controls and clear display. It also comes with helpful instructions and presets.
What battery does the Coolfire Z80 use?
It uses a single 18650 external battery, which offers better longevity and is easily replaceable.
What is FØ mode in the Innokin Z80?
FØ mode uses alternating current to improve flavor and extend coil life. It’s a unique feature among vape mods.
Can I use other tanks with the Coolfire Z80?
Absolutely. The device uses a standard 510 connection, so it’s compatible with most sub-ohm and MTL tanks.
How long do Z-coils last?
Typically, Z-coils last between 7–14 days depending on usage and e-liquid type. FØ mode may extend their life slightly.
